Remember the robbery that we responded to in Jupiter where the homeowner shot at the suspects? Yea, we found a him growing weed in one of the rooms of the house. 

We responded to a burglary in progress in the 18000 block of Loxahatchee River Road,  Jupiter on Friday. The homeowner was confronted by the suspects and discharged his firearm. It is unknown if anyone was struck. The suspects fled.

We had a perimeter set up, utilizing patrol, K9 and the Eagle helicopter. 

Suspects were not located but while Detectives and Crime Scene Investigators were processing the residence, an overwhelming smell of marijuana was detected inside the residence. Detectives located a bedroom inside said residence that was being utilized to cultivate marijuana. Agents from the narcotics unit arrived and adopted the drug investigation. 

The attempted burglary is still open and active.
